County seeks citizens for boards

Posted

The Arapahoe County Board of Commissioners is seeking applications from residents who are interested in serving on an advisory board or committee.

Applications are being accepted for the following:

Board of Adjustment

Board of Review

Citizen Budget Committee

Citizen's Review Panel

Community Corrections Board

CSU Extension Advisory Committee

East Arapahoe County Advisory Planning Commission

Ethics Committee

Fair Planning Committee

Liquor Authority

Open Space and Trails Advisory Board

Planning Commission

Water and Wastewater Authority

Weed Advisory Board

Qualified applicants must be residents of Arapahoe County. To serve on the Board of Adjustment or Planning Commission, applicants must live in, or own property, in unincorporated Arapahoe County. Citizens applying for positions on the Community Corrections Board or Liquor Authority will be subject to a background check prior to being appointed.

Applications must be postmarked by Dec. 7 to be considered.

To fill out an online application, visit co.arapahoe.co.us and click on online tools. Applications also are available at the Arapahoe County Administration Building, 5334 S. Prince Street in Littleton. For more information or to have an application mailed or faxed, call Carol Dosmann at 303-795-4531.
